So this is only really practical in small tanks, but for anyone who gets Ich in a small gravel tank (or maybe sand, who knows) -- I just had an outbreak in my 10 gallon QT tank and the first thing I did was move the fish for an hour or so and completely remove the substrate and changed the substrate. I already had sand on hand so it made sense to me. Anyways, I got all the gravel and old sand out, rinsed the tank well, and put new sand in. I've only been treating for like 3 days and almost everyone looks back to 100%. I'm not sure if what I did 'really' helped, but it sure seems to have sped everything up and I'm sure got rid of most of the Ich that was hiding anywhere in the substrate.
Anyways, I know it isn't practical for a big tank, but I thought I'd share my experience since it worked so well.
